Output 5eff16bdbfeb0ddd3aa5c9479cbeec36a50caaa190819ce99d0046d9616dca07:13
- value
- 28285890
- script pubkey
- OP_0 OP_PUSHBYTES_20 880e5685182d87bb050b2c9738e0ac5cdef6886c
- address
- tb1q3q89dpgc9krmkpgt9jtn3c9vtn00dzrvy2lw4r
- transaction
- 5eff16bdbfeb0ddd3aa5c9479cbeec36a50caaa190819ce99d0046d9616dca07
- confirmations
- 130962
- spent
- true